Camera Features Breakdown
The camera systems on the DJI Air 3S and Anzu Raptor V deliver varying levels of performance, with the DJI’s 1-inch CMOS sensor providing 4K video at 120 fps for superior detail and low-light capture, while the Anzu’s setup lags with its 1/2-inch sensor and 1080p limitations. As you explore sensor capabilities, you’ll appreciate how the DJI’s larger sensor enhances dynamic range, empowering your creative freedom in diverse environments. Meanwhile, lens specifications on the DJI include wider focal lengths for broader perspectives, contrasting the Anzu’s narrower options that restrict your aerial storytelling. Battery Life Evaluation
Battery life greatly influences your drone flights, with the DJI Air 3S offering up to 46 minutes of flight time thanks to its efficient 3600mAh battery, compared to the Anzu Raptor V’s more modest 30 minutes from its 3000mAh unit. This disparity in battery capacity lets you extend adventures with the DJI, while the Anzu’s setup suits quicker outings. Charging speed also plays a key role, as the DJI Air 3S recharges faster, minimizing downtime for seamless exploration.
